AL-FRESCO CONCERT.

ENJOYABLE EVENT AT THE BOWLING GREEN CLUB

A most successful open air concert was staged at the Kowloon Bowling Green Club on Saturday night, an ex- collent and varied programme being presented. The programme was aus- tained entirely by members of the Clubs and their Indies, and apprecls- tive audience of about 300 enjoyed every item to the fall.
